Pirassununga Cachaça 21
Pirassununga Cachaça 21
Smells intensely of cane, grass, earth, olive brine and white pepper initially; aeration allows the bouquet to round-off, leaving more graceful scents of herbs, chalk and rubbing alcohol. Palate entry is surprisingly sweet and sugary; midpalate features dried herbs, cooking spice, tree bark, pine and fresh sugarcane. Clean, medium-weighted, oily, concentrated and mildly sweet in the finish.

Vice Rei Aguardente Bagaceira 100%
Vice Rei Aguardente Bagaceira 100%
Aguardente Bagaçeira, or Bagaço by the locals, is made from the bagaço de uva– Portuguese for grape pomace. Entoxicating grape pomace aroma with fresh fruit notes in a delicate and elegant floral background. Powerful in the mouth, that is complex with a smooth finish.

Vice Rei Ginjinha
Vice Rei Ginjinha
“Ginjinha” is a liquor made from sour cherries called “Ginjas”.  This is maybe the best Ginjinha of Portugal, stored for six months in oak barrels and produced with the very best wild cherries of the microclimate of Obidos.  It has deep cherry color and intense wild cherry nose.  In the mouth it is creamy, intense wild cherry, smooth and super long lasting after taste; it is best served chilled, by itself, over Vanilla ice cream with a good quality sparkling wine.
